AngryPotato Sep 2, 2018 @ 6:59pm 
Well you don't see much blood on the survivor side except for blood trails. For killer you get some on your screen sometimes when you hit survivors, blood trails, and some of the moris. There's cow and pig carcasses, but they don't drip blood or anything. There's blood on the walls on some of the maps, but again it doesn't drip.

There are sounds like being hit with a chainsaw or hooked, which to me sound like squirting ketchup out of a bottle. There's screaming, but it's just that screaming.

There isn't foul language unless you count usernames and stuff people type in chat. You can dodge end game chat easily by just leaving, but if you play survivor then you have to see it. Honestly language is probably your biggest concern when it comes to this game and "Is it appropriate?" Any bad thing you can say, I've seen it in chat or in a username.

Game itself would probably be fine for 13+, maybe 15+ if you wanted to be safe.

It's the community itself that's the real problem. But that can be said about the entirety of the internet itself. There have been people who would add me only to give death threats, or threaten my family, or say they have my IP and were gonna hack me, simply because I beat them. Of course these are nothing but empty threats but they could seem real to someone not used to that kind of thing.

If your kid can't handle being bullied or insulted, I would highly advise to not buy it for them at all. If you don't know if they can or not, then I would still advise to not buy it for them. If they know enough to take the insults more as a joke or in stride and laugh at people trying to threaten them and know to not take it seriously, then it should be fine and may even be more entertainment value, to be honest.
